    The document reviews Ayurvedic herbal and mineral formulations for cancer, known as Arbuda in Ayurveda, highlighting their potential to strengthen immunity and restore balance without the side effects of modern cancer therapies like chemotherapy. It lists herbs such as Ashwagandha and Haridra, minerals like swarna and tamra, and formulations like Kanchanara guggulu. However, it notes a lack of evidence-based research to confirm their efficacy in cancer treatment, suggesting a need for further investigation to integrate these traditional remedies into clinical practice.
